The New Zealand Defence Force is seeking an experienced Workforce Manager to support planning, development and readiness of the Cyber workforce. You will partner with Defence stakeholders to shape workforce strategy, career pathways and talent pipelines, ensuring capability and readiness across Cyber operations.
You will lead forecasting, analytics and governance, translate workforce challenges into practical solutions, and advise senior decision-makers to support long-term capability outcomes
